- The distance between Tanta, Egypt and Bechar, Algeria is approximately 3,153 km or 1,960 mi.
- To reach Tanta in this distance one would set out from Bechar bearing 82.6°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Tanta bearing 100.2° or E .
- Both have a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Both are in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 1.4 °C (2.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.1 °C (16.4°F) less in Tanta.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 30.4 mm (1.2 in) less which is equivalent to 30.4 l/m² (0.75 US gal/ft²) or 304,000 l/ha (32,500 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.7° higher in Tanta than in Bechar.
- Relative humidity levels are 38%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 12°C (21.5°F) higher.
